1. Open-Plan Living


In basic terms, this style is what’s in vogue at the moment. It involves eliminating walls to separate the individual rooms in a house or apartment. This strong trend in our modern society is shown in the way people are renovating their homes: they are attempting to remove as many walls as they can and create one large room by combining their kitchen, living area, and dining area--an open and flowing arrangement that helps small spaces feel larger, and is a great setup for entertaining.


Note: Structural challenges are no doubt going to put the brakes on your open plan dreams in Sydney apartments, so always consult a professional first.


2. Smart Lighting = Instant Luxury


The effect of lighting can not only be seen but also felt and is one of the most impactful ways to bring a room into a new era. Changing the old lighting fixtures with some new and stylish ones such as hanging lamps or embedded ceiling lights can help you create the fresh and chic atmosphere you desire. On top of that, dimmer switches, LED strip lighting, and smart bulbs are devices that will allow you to adjust your lighting needs in the most comfortable way possible and thus set the perfect mood in an instant.


Whether a house project or an apartment renovation in Sydney, installation of lighting that includes several different layers (ambient, task, and accent) will be a great help in bringing about the luxurious aura that you want to appear in your indoors.

4. Upgrade your kitchen using high-end finishing


The kitchen is typically the core of a house, and usually, this is the place where new owners direct their attention first to. An up to date overhaul may signify the insertion of one stone benchtop, tailor-made cabinetry, and energy-saving appliances. Visualize a waterfall island or handle-less cabinets if you want to have a trendy, minimalist style.


Most Sydney home renovations just can't do without the inclusion of a butler's pantry besides the open shelving that stands not only for function but also the style of the kitchens.


5. Spa-Inspired Bathrooms


The bathroom is certainly the place to achieve your tranquility after a long day. The modern update can feature the usage of wall-to-wall tiles, walk-in showers with the glass frameless, floating vanities, and the tapware of the matte black or brushed gold finish. The heating of the floor or towel racks can be the final step towards the indulgent atmosphere.


6. Incorporate Natural Elements


Luxury is not necessarily the opposite of nature. More and more people prefer natural materials such as timber, stone, and linen for they give warmth and texture to a space. Why not use timber flooring, rattan light fixtures, or make a stone feature wall to bring the grounded, earthy side of luxury to your interiors.
